About Mukundan
The surname Mukundan is of Indian origin and is derived from the Sanskrit name "Mukunda," which means "bestower of liberation" or "one who grants freedom." It is a popular surname among people of the Hindu community, particularly in the southern Indian state of Kerala. The name Mukundan signifies a person who is believed to possess qualities of compassion, kindness, and the ability to bring liberation or freedom to others.
